The Winter Winton Fun Day is on Sunday 17th July.

This is always a great track. It's still pretty good even in the wet. Great track to learn on and huge run-off area's if you get it wrong. Nice and simple, track is a contant width and although this isn't a factor for you Anthony there are minimal gear changes so you can consentrate on steering and braking.

Mind you on these fun days your biggest risk is other cars. There are heaps on the track at once.
